As a reliable\u00a0<strong>hot tack\u00a0<a class=\"aahaf6o\" title=\"Heat Seal Tester\" href=\"https:\/\/www.materialstests.com\/he\/gradient-heat-seal-tester.html\/\">Heat Seal Tester<\/a><\/strong>, it ensures accurate and consistent results.<\/p>\n<p><img fetchpriority=\"high\" decoding=\"async\" class=\"alignnone size-medium wp-image-294\" src=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-1-300x188.jpg\" alt=\"HTT-02 Hot Tack Tester 1\" width=\"300\" height=\"188\" srcset=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-1-300x188.jpg 300w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-1-768x480.jpg 768w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-1-600x375.jpg 600w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-1.jpg 800w\" sizes=\"(max-width: 300px) 100vw, 300px\" \/><\/p>\n<h2><strong>2.Why do you need a hot tack tester?<\/strong><\/h2>\n<p><a href=\"https:\/\/www.materialstests.com\/he\/hot-tack-tester.html\/\">Hot tack<\/a>\u00a0is a crucial property of a\u00a0<strong>heat-sealed layer<\/strong>, as it determines the layer&#8217;s ability to withstand forces attempting to separate the seal while it is still in a hot state. This characteristic holds significant importance, especially in processes like vertical form fill and seal (VFFS).<\/p>\n<p>Hot tack property is important since this situation occurs on vertical form-fill-seal packaging, during which no much cooling time is given.<\/p>\n<p>In the packing line, contents are dropped into the bag immediately after the sealing bars have opened. Since the content can be heavy, the\u00a0<strong>hot seal\u00a0<\/strong>must be able to withstand high loads, thus requiring a high hot tack force.<\/p>\n<p><a href=\"https:\/\/www.materialstests.com\/he\/hot-tack-tester.html\/\">Hot tack test<\/a>\u00a0is importance for upgrading materials and packing efficiency.<\/p>\n<p>&nbsp;<\/p>\n<p>The HTT-02 Hot Tack Tester is a specialized instrument used for measuring the hot tack properties of packaging materials. The result is a meticulous measurement of the strength of heat seals formed between thermoplastic surfaces, offering insights crucial to industries ranging from packaging and food to medicine and beverage.<\/p>\n<p>&nbsp;<\/p>\n<h3><img decoding=\"async\" class=\"alignnone size-medium wp-image-295\" src=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-2-300x188.jpg\" alt=\"HTT-02 Hot Tack Tester 2\" width=\"300\" height=\"188\" srcset=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-2-300x188.jpg 300w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-2-768x480.jpg 768w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-2-600x375.jpg 600w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/HTT-02-Hot-Tack-Tester-2.jpg 800w\" sizes=\"(max-width: 300px) 100vw, 300px\" \/><\/h3>\n<h2><strong>5.Specifications<\/strong><\/h2>\n<div class=\"table\">\n<table>\n<tbody>\n<tr>\n<td>Sealing Temp.<\/td>\n<td>Ambient~250\u2103<\/td>\n<\/tr>\n<tr>\n<td>Temp Accuracy<\/td>\n<td>\u00b10.2\u2103<\/td>\n<\/tr>\n<tr>\n<td>Dwell Time<\/td>\n<td>0.1~9999s(<a class=\"aahaf6o\" title=\"Heat Seal\" href=\"https:\/\/www.materialstests.com\/he\/products\/hst-01-heat-seal-tester.html\/\">Heat Seal<\/a>\u00a0)<\/td>\n<\/tr>\n<tr>\n<td>Dwell Time<\/td>\n<td>0.1~9999s(Hot Tack )<\/td>\n<\/tr>\n<tr>\n<td>Sealing Pressure<\/td>\n<td>0.15MPa~0.7MPa<\/td>\n<\/tr>\n<tr>\n<td>Sealing Jaws<\/td>\n<td>50mmx10mm Teflon Coated<\/td>\n<\/tr>\n<tr>\n<td>Jaws Heating<\/td>\n<td>Double Heating<\/td>\n<\/tr>\n<tr>\n<td>Load Cell<\/td>\n<td>200N(Optional:30N50N100N, etc)<\/td>\n<\/tr>\n<tr>\n<td>Accuracy<\/td>\n<td>0.5 F.S.<\/td>\n<\/tr>\n<tr>\n<td>Resolution<\/td>\n<td>0.01N<\/td>\n<\/tr>\n<tr>\n<td>Power<\/td>\n<td>220V, 50 HZ<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<\/div>\n<p>&nbsp;<\/p>\n<h2><strong>6.Standards:<\/strong><\/h2>\n<p>ASTM F1921,\u00a0GB\/T 34445<\/p>\n<p data-end=\"2003\" data-start=\"1835\">The primary standard for\u00a0<strong data-end=\"1880\" data-start=\"1860\">hot tack testing<\/strong>\u00a0is\u00a0<strong data-end=\"1898\" data-start=\"1884\">ASTM F1921<\/strong>, titled\u00a0<em data-end=\"1978\" data-start=\"1907\">Standard Test Method for Hot Tack Strength of Thermoplastic Materials<\/em>. This standard outlines:<\/p>\n<ul data-end=\"2283\" data-start=\"2005\">\n<li data-end=\"2085\" data-start=\"2005\">\n<p data-end=\"2085\" data-start=\"2007\"><strong data-end=\"2025\" data-start=\"2007\">Test principle<\/strong>: Two heated jaws seal a sample under controlled conditions.<\/p>\n<\/li>\n<li data-end=\"2185\" data-start=\"2086\">\n<p data-end=\"2185\" data-start=\"2088\"><strong data-end=\"2109\" data-start=\"2088\">Force measurement<\/strong>: Immediately after sealing, the sample is pulled apart at a constant speed.<\/p>\n<\/li>\n<li data-end=\"2283\" data-start=\"2186\">\n<p data-end=\"2283\" data-start=\"2188\"><strong data-end=\"2202\" data-start=\"2188\">Evaluation<\/strong>: The force required to separate the seal is recorded as the\u00a0<em data-end=\"2282\" data-start=\"2263\">hot tack strength<\/em>.<\/p>\n<\/li>\n<\/ul>\n<p data-end=\"2508\" data-start=\"2285\"><strong data-end=\"2299\" data-start=\"2285\">ASTM F1921<\/strong>\u00a0includes\u00a0<strong data-end=\"2321\" data-start=\"2309\">Method A<\/strong>\u00a0(for manual testing systems) and\u00a0<strong data-end=\"2367\" data-start=\"2355\">Method B<\/strong>\u00a0(for automated testers like the HTT-02 from Cell Instruments), allowing flexibility depending on equipment configuration and industry needs.<\/p>\n<p data-end=\"2693\" data-start=\"2510\">This standardization ensures\u00a0<strong data-end=\"2568\" data-start=\"2539\">reproducibility, accuracy<\/strong>, and\u00a0<strong data-end=\"2591\" data-start=\"2574\">comparability<\/strong>\u00a0across different labs and production environments, making it essential for packaging quality control.<\/p>\n<h2><strong>7.Configuration:<\/strong><\/h2>\n<p>Standard configuration:\u00a0<strong>Laboratory Hot Tack Tester<\/strong>, rubber pad, Teflon tape, fuses, manual, calibration certificate, power cord.<\/p>\n<p>Optional configuration: Non-Standard jaws, RS 232 Port, COM Line, Software, air compressor<\/p>\n<p>&nbsp;<\/p>\n<h2><strong>8.FAQs<\/strong><\/h2>\n<p>1. What is the \u201cdelay time\u201d in a hot tack test?<\/p>\n<p>The \u201cdelay time\u201d is the settable time interval between when the seal jaws are released and the specimen is pulled apart.<\/p>\n<p>&nbsp;<\/p>\n<p>2.
